Job Description

Requirements

Industry: Construction

Project Site: Klang Valley

  • Possess at least a Diploma, Advanced Diploma, or Professional Certificate in Occupational Safety & Health, Environmental Management, Engineering, Construction Management, or related field.

  • Must possess a valid Yellow Book registered with Department of Occupational Safety and Health (DOSH Malaysia) as a Site Safety Supervisor (SSS).

  • Minimum 2–5 years of working experience in construction site safety, health, and environmental management.

  • Candidates with experience in high-rise building construction projects will be given priority.

  • Strong knowledge of Malaysian occupational safety and health regulations, including Department of Occupational Safety and Health (DOSH) requirements, CIDB safety standards, and relevant statutory compliance.

  • Familiar with HSE documentation, risk assessment, incident investigation, permit-to-work system, safety inspections, and audit processes.

  • Experience in monitoring subcontractors, site workers, and construction activities to ensure compliance with safety requirements.

  • Able to identify hazards, conduct risk assessments, and recommend effective corrective and preventive actions.

  • Good commun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to conduct toolbox meetings, safety briefings, and safety training.

  • Proficient in Microsoft Office applications and report preparation.

  • Able to work independently with minimum supervision and perform effectively in a fast-paced construction environment.

  • Willing to work on-site and travel to project locations when required.

Responsibilities

  • Report directly to the Safety and Health Officer on all health, safety, and environmental matters.

  • Conduct weekly safety and health toolbox meetings for site workers to promote safety awareness and compliance.

  • Manage day-to-day administration, monitoring, and incident reporting related to Health, Safety, and Environment (HSE) matters.

  • Carry out site inspections, audits, and risk assessments to identify hazards, eliminate unsafe conditions, and ensure compliance with HSE requirements across all business operations and subcontractors.

  • Review and monitor site activities, permits, certificates, and relevant documentation to ensure compliance with statutory requirements and company safety standards at all times.

  • Prepare, compile, and submit HSE reports, findings, and recommendations to the Safety and Health Officer.

  • Maintain, update, and ensure proper filing of all HSE-related records, documents, and data.

  • Assist the Safety and Health Officer in developing, reviewing, and improving HSE management system documentation, including HSE policies, procedures, and objectives.

  • Monitor subcontractors and site personnel to ensure adherence to safety procedures, regulations, and safe work practices.

  • Perform any other duties or assignments as instructed by the superior from time to time.
